Abstract

We report pK(a) values with measurement uncertainties for all labile protons of the 27 tri-peptides prepared from the amino acids glutamic acid (E), glycine (G) and histidine (H). Each tri-peptide (GGG, GGE, GGH, …, HHH) was subjected to alkali titration and pK(a) values were calculated from triplicate potentiometric titrations data using HyperQuad 2008 software. A generalized multiplicative analysis of variance (GEMANOVA) of pK(a) values for the most acidic proton gave the optimum model having two terms, an interaction between the end amino acids plus an isolated main effect of the central amino acid.
